Dickens Wine House

Status: Closed and demolished
Address: 161 Oxford Street, W1D (streetmap) (osm) (gmap) (bingmap) (streetview)
London borough: City of Westminster
Former name(s): Wheatsheaf
King of Poland
Former address: 365 Oxford Street (pre-1882)
Historical parish: St James Westminster
Dates open: by 1690-1940
bombed 1940
Notes: Renamed as the "Wheatsheaf" by 1749, and as "Dickens Wine House" in 1925.
Sources: Dates/Renaming: Survey of London
PO 1839/1841/1856/1869/1882/1895/1915 (all as "Wheatsheaf")
